Mumbai: DCP and PIs booked in extortion case

DCP Akbar Pathan, PI Chimaji Adhav and dismissed PI Sunil Mane who is already under arrest, have been named in the FIR

The complainant claimed he was tortured by the officers, and for the safety of his family and to avoid arrest, he paid them Rs 17 lakh. Representation pic

The Amboli police on Thursday registered a case of extortion, criminal conspiracy and destruction of evidence against a DCP and two PI rank officers of the Mumbai police, who were earlier associated with the Crime Branch in important positions. The case was registered following the orders of the Andheri Metropolitan Magistrate court.

DCP Akbar Pathan, PI Chimaji Adhav and dismissed PI Sunil Mane have been named in the FIR. Mane is already under arrest in the Mansukh Hiran murder case and Antilia threat case by NIA. He was later dismissed by the Mumbai Police Commissioner.
